+ ti,cfg-dac-minus-one-bp:
+ description: |
+ DP83826 PHY only.
+ Sets the voltage ratio (with respect to the nominal value)
+ of the logical level -1 for the MLT-3 encoded TX data.
+ enum: [5000, 5625, 6250, 6875, 7500, 8125, 8750, 9375, 10000,
+ 10625, 11250, 11875, 12500, 13125, 13750, 14375, 15000]
+ default: 10000
+
+ ti,cfg-dac-plus-one-bp:
+ description: |
+ DP83826 PHY only.
+ Sets the voltage ratio (with respect to the nominal value)
+ of the logical level +1 for the MLT-3 encoded TX data.
+ enum: [5000, 5625, 6250, 6875, 7500, 8125, 8750, 9375, 10000,
+ 10625, 11250, 11875, 12500, 13125, 13750, 14375, 15000]
+ default: 10000
+
+ ti,rmii-mode:
+ description: |
+ If present, select the RMII operation mode. Two modes are
+ available:
+ - RMII master, where the PHY outputs a 50MHz reference clock which can
+ be connected to the MAC.
+ - RMII slave, where the PHY expects a 50MHz reference clock input
+ shared with the MAC.
+ The RMII operation mode can also be configured by its straps.
+ If the strap pin is not set correctly or not set at all, then this can be
+ used to configure it.
+ $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/string
+ enum:
+ - master
+ - slave
